PHPを学ぶための教材の基本情報・価格・レビュー。
PR・広告を含みます対象講座なら受講料の最大80%(給付区分・上限・要件あり)が後日戻り、実質負担を抑えられます。独学の本+スクールの併用も。
▶ あなたの講座でいくら戻るか試算(無料・30秒)
はじめての方へ:教育訓練給付のしくみと損しない選び方 / 申請手順5ステップ
学んだ後に「作って公開する」ための環境例です。サーバー・ツールは教育訓練給付/補助の対象外です。
※給付率・実質額は区分(一般20%/特定一般40%/専門実践 最大80%)と要件で変わり、即時値引きでなく後日支給です。最終可否はハローワーク・厚労省でご確認ください。掲載はPR(送客手数料を受領)。
大学・専門学校での実習用テキストシリーズ。PHPの基礎から丁寧に解説。実習を通してPHPの基本を身につけられる。1冊を通して1つのプロジェクト(オンライン宿泊予約システム)を完成させる内容の実習。 もくじ 序章 はじめに 1.本書で開発するオンライン予約システムについて 1章 Webアプリケーションの概要 1.サーバーとクライアント 2.リクエストの種類 3.Webアプリケーション開発環境について 2章 HTML5によるWebページ作成 1.HTMLの基礎知識 2.CSSの基礎知識 3章 PHPの初歩 1.PHPの基本 2.PHPのスクリプトをHTMLに埋め込む 3.型と変数 4.制御構造 5.配列・連想配列 4章 データベースの利用 1.データベースとは 2.データベースの作成 3.SQLでのレコード抽出 4.SQLでのレコード挿入 5.SQLでのレコード更新 6.SQLでのレコード削除 5章 オンライン予約システムの実装〜トップページから部屋詳細表示〜 1.トップページの実装 2.部屋一覧ページの実装〜すべての部屋表示 3.部屋一覧ページの実装〜タイプ別の部屋表示 4.部屋詳細ページの実装 5.処理コードの共有化 6.データベース設定の共有化 6章 オンライン予約システムの実装〜予約機能〜 1.空室確認を行う 2.空室の部屋情報を表示する 3.予約詳細情報画面を作成する 4.予約詳細入力画面を完成する 5.予約最終確認画面までの流れを作成する 6.予約完了画面を作成する 7章 オンライン予約システムの実装〜予約管理機能〜 1.すべての予約情報の一覧表示を行う 2.指定した日付区分の予約情報の一覧表示を行う 3.削除機能を実装しよう 4.ログイン機能を実装する 終章 おわりに 1.完成したオンライン予約システムと今後について さくいん
判型:単行本
「PHP」とは、Webサーバーで動作するスクリプト言語です。HTMLと組み合わせてページの処理を動的に記述できるため、フォーム入力、認証、データ保存といったWeb機能の中心を担いやすい言語です。
こんな人向け:HTML/CSSの基礎があり、プログラミングの基本的な考え方に触れた人に向いたテーマです。文法暗記よりも、画面とデータの流れを追って理解したい読者に適しています。
PHPは、見た目の実装を終えたあとにサーバー側ロジックを学ぶ位置づけで進めると、全体の理解が整理されます。基礎を置いた後は、入力処理・永続化・認証へと自然につなげやすい領域です。
独学では、同時に公式情報と実践記事を回すより、最初は一つの主軸教材を決めて同じ概念を深掘りする方が定着しやすいです。教材選びは「PHP単体」だけでなく、演習環境、補足図解、疑問共有の場の有無をセットで比較すると後悔しにくくなります。
独学で不安な人や期限がある人には、学習計画と成果物提出が明確な体系的学習が有効です。ブランド名は問わず、進捗の見える化、レビュー、相談窓口がある形を選べば、継続率の安定化に役立ちます。 ▶ 給付でいくら戻るか試算
Q. PHPを始める前に何を押さえるとよいですか?
まずはWebの基本、特にリクエストとレスポンスの流れを短時間で整理すると理解が早まります。次にPHPの基礎構文を短いページ単位で試し、最初から大規模な設計に入らないことが重要です。
Q. 独学でなかなか前に進まない時はどうすればよいですか?
学習量を増やすより、1つの目標を小さく設定して必ず手を動かすことが有効です。躓いた時は、同じテーマを別の解説で同時に確認し、原因を言語仕様と環境要因に分けて整理すると前進しやすくなります。
Q. 初めてのアウトプットは何から作るべきですか?
本番環境を想定した大作より、入力フォーム+保存処理+一覧表示の3点をそろえたミニアプリが無理なく始められます。完成度より、どこで情報が変換され、どこで保存されるかを明確にすることを優先すると、次の応用が早く始められます。
次の一冊:次は「データベース設計」「セキュリティ基礎」「Web API」といったカテゴリへ進むと、PHPの学習が実務的に収束します。個別教材名より、データの保存方法と認証フローの考え方を比較しながら読む順序が有効です。